In The Complex: Expedition, you are sent into The Complex along with your team to explore the unexplored regions. When that mission goes horribly wrong, you are left alone, dazed and lost, wandering the seemingly infinite maze of hallways of The Complex.
This is a psychological horror experience based on the "Backrooms" urban legend. View the world through a VHS camera and follow along a storyline involving an expedition into The Complex.
With different endings and shifting entry points into The Complex, every playthrough can seem different. This is a slow-burning, atmospheric horror experience focused on exploration and tension.

An extremely well done introduction leads into an experience that looks fantastic and oozes exactly the right unnerving atmosphere. The sound design is excellent and makes navigating the immaculately designed rooms both captivating and terrifying. Other similar games don't get the architectural details and progression as well as this game does. Character movement is both well implemented and realistically cumbersome, but could do with being a little more forgiving. The best Backrooms game to date without a doubt - Pools and Dreamcore are probably the only other decent ones so far, and the rest are tacky streamer slop.
